Colonoscopy
Colonoscopy includes examining the transverse colon.
Proctosigmoidoscopy involves examining the rectum and sigmoid colon.
Sigmoidoscopy involves examining the rectum, sigmoid colon, and
may include portions of the descending colon (Smith 2017, 121).

Data precision
Data precision is the term used to describe expected data values. As part of data
definition, the acceptable values or value ranges for each data element must be
defined. For example, a precise data definition related to gender would include
three values: male, female, and unknown (Brinda 2016, 158).

Comparative data collection uses aggregate data to describe the experiences of
unique types of patients with one or more aspects of their care. Hospital
Compare is located on the CMS website and provides aggregate data of
hospitals across the country (Shaw and Carter 2015, 428).

Data dictionary
A data dictionary is a descriptive list of the data elements to be collected in an
information system or database whose purpose is to ensure consistency of
terminology (Brinda 2016, 141).

One strategy in protecting the organization's data is to establish a risk
management program. Risk management encompasses the identification,
evaluation, and control of risks that are inherent in unexpected and
inappropriate events (Rinehart-Thompson 2016c, 260).

It is generally agreed that Social Security numbers (SSNs) should not be used
as patient identifiers. The Social Security Administration is adamant in its
opposition to using the SSN for purposes other than those identified by law.
AHIMA is in
agreement on this issue due to privacy, confidentiality, and security issues
related to the use of the SSN (Sayles 2016b, 59).
